STEP 4 — Mix In the Gummies

  1. Once the nougat is smooth, remove from heat.
  2. Gently fold in the gummy candies, making sure they’re evenly distributed.
  3. Work quickly—the nougat begins to firm up as it cools.

💡 Tip: If using big gummies, chop them so each bite is colorful and chewy.


STEP 5 — Spread Into the Pan

  1. Transfer the nougat mixture into your prepared baking dish.
  2. Press it down evenly with a greased spatula or your hands (lightly oiled).
  3. Smooth the top and make sure the gummies are not all clumped in one corner.

STEP 6 — Chill and Slice

  1. Ref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until firm enough to cut.
  2. Lift the nougat slab out using the parchment.
  3. Slice into squares or bars using a sharp, greased knife.

Storage

  • Ke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to one week.
  • For a firmer texture, serve chilled.
  • For a softer, chewier feel, let bars sit at room temperature for 10 minutes before eating.

🍬 Flavor Variations (Still Only a Few Ingredients!)

You can customize your nougat bars easily:

1. Christmas Nougat Bars

  • Use red and green gumdrops or holiday gummies.
  • Add a little peppermint extract (½ teaspoon).

2. Tropical Nougat Bars

  • Use pineapple, mango, and orange gummies.
  • Stir in shredded coconut (optional).

3. Chocolate Nougat Bars

  • Replace half of the white chocolate with milk chocolate for a marble effect.

4. Nutty Nougat

  • Add chopped almonds, pistachios, or peanuts for crunch.
